Margaret Cafarelli
Born in Phoenix, Margaret Cafarelli studied marketing and finance at Arizona State University before embarking on a career in real estate development. After working for a succession of small, family owned firms, she founded Urban Developments in 1999. The San Francisco-based company specializes in sustainable urban mixed-use projects. Ms. Cafarelli served on the Sustainable Development Council of the Urban Land Institute, a public policy organization based in Washington, D.C.; In 2007 she completed the Executive Program in Business Strategies for Environmental Sustainability at Stanford University Graduate School of Business and the Woods Institute for the Environment in Palo Alto, California. Her recent projects include the Santa Barbara Public Market and the broader Alma del Pueblo residential and commercial development, both on Victoria Street in Santa Barbara.
Ms. Cafarelli, who has residences in Santa Barbara and San Francisco, joined the Music Academy Board in 2009, and has served on the Finance, Marketing, Buildings & Grounds, Executive, Campus Renovation, and Education Policy committees. She then served as Board Chair from 2015-2017. Ms. Cafarelli also has chaired the Santa Barbara Golf Invitational, an annual Music Academy benefit, and has participated in the Compeer Program, which pairs Academy fellows with Academy donors and other Santa Barbara community members for informal socializing throughout the summer season.
